Wexler Video Names Brian Boring Vice President of Sales
BURBANK, Calif. — June 20, 2007 – Wexler Video, Hollywood’s leading video production equipment rental company, today announced the appointment of Brian Boring as the company’s vice president of sales. In this new role with Wexler Video, Boring will be responsible for driving business development and revenue through management of the company’s sales team in the production, post-production, and broadcast equipment services markets.
“Throughout his career, Brian has been tremendously successful in delivering media solutions to the industry’s most demanding companies across a broad range of markets,” said Chris Thompson, Wexler Video president. “Time and time again, Brian has demonstrated the ability to grow sales and extend brand and product awareness. With his knowledge of the industry and marketing savvy, Brian has so much to offer our company and our clients. We’re very pleased to welcome him to Wexler.”
Boring’s extensive sales experience includes serving as director of California sales for Avid Technology, where he exceeded company growth expectations while managing multiple large-solution implementations, organizing industry events to showcase the company’s products and workflow solutions, and initiating and completing a state-of-the-art demo facility in Burbank. Boring earlier operated his own systems integration and reseller business, HomeRun Media, through which he established partnerships with leading manufacturers and completed projects for high-profile media companies including Technicolor, ADS Hollywood, NGTV, TV Guide, HGTV, SiTV, and Sony Pictures Entertainment.
Boring will be based in Burbank and report to Thompson.

About Wexler Video
In business for more than 25 years, Wexler Video offers one of the nation’s largest inventories of broadcast equipment and provides the highest level of customer service and engineering expertise. Wexler is the only rental house to offer collaborative workflow solutions for every phase of production. Wexler is strongly committed to new technology investment and is known for its innovations in microwave signal transmission, infrared cameras, and supplying and supporting equipment for prestigious projects around the globe. The parent company of Wexler Video is Telecorps Communications. Further information is available at www.wexler.tv.
